History of Tarot Cards
The beginnings of tarot cards are shrouded in enigma, with some chroniclers mapping them back to old Egypt or China. Nonetheless, the most extensively approved theory is that tarot cards were initially used in Europe in the 15th century.
Originally, tarot cards were used as playing cards in different video games. It wasn’t up best mediums until the 18th century that they were adopted for prophecy functions, thanks to the magazine of the first tarot card deck designed especially for occult practices.
Today, tarot card cards are a preferred device for spiritual applicants, psychics, and those seeking assistance and understanding into their lives.
- The Rider-Waite-Smith Deck: One of the most prominent and extensively used tarot deck, created by Arthur Edward Waite and Pamela Colman Smith in 1910.
- The Thoth Tarot Deck: Created by Aleister Crowley and Lady Frieda Harris in the 1940s, this deck is recognized for its intricate meaning and heavy meanings.
- The Marseille Tarot Deck: Among the oldest tarot card decks around, going back to the 16th century. This deck is known for its simplicity and straightforward imagery.
Symbolism in Tarot Card Cards
Each tarot card is rich in meaning and imagery, with each card standing for a various facet of the human experience. The 78-card tarot deck is divided into 2 major groups:
The Major Arcana: Consists of 22 cards, each standing for a significant life event or motif, such as The Fool, The Enthusiasts, and The Tower.
The Minor Arcana: Consists of 56 cards, divided right into 4 matches (Wands, Cups, Swords, and Pentacles), each standing for a different element and element of life.
